Bates crowned SANFLW’s best

GLENELG ball magnet Jessica Bates has been crowned the South Australian National Football League (SANFL) Women’s League Best and Fairest for 2022. The consistent midfielder averaged 25.3 disposals, 3,0 marks, 10.6 tackles, 5.3 clearances, 3.8 inside 50s and 3.0 rebound 50s per game to lead the league in kicks, disposals, tackles and clearances.
